
Prudence and Pressure
Reproduction and Human Agency in Europe and Asia, 1700-1900

Description
A study of human reproduction and social organization in preindustrial communities that reveals important similarities between Europe and Asia.

Persons
James Z. Lee is Professor and Dean of the School of Humanities and Social Sciences at Hong Kong University of Science and Technology.
Wang Feng is Professor and Chair of Sociology at the University of California, Irvine.
Noriko O. Tsuya is Professor of Economics at Keio University, Tokyo.
